Menu

Search options

2026-02-27

2026-02-28
Ages of children:
Choose the age of a child
Choose the age of children
Cancel
OK

Maximum period that can be booked is 30 days. Please enter alternative dates.

Beachfront hotels in Ontario

Filter Results

Narrow your choice

Open Filter Close Filter

Hotels by stars

Budget (per night)

Other property types

Districts

Landmarks

Hotel types

User rating

Facilities

In the room

Specify by

Apply Filters
Clear Filters

345 results

  • Beautiful 3 Bdrm + Bunkie Waterfront Cottage Near Gull Lake

    From US$ 166

    1442 Spring Valley Road, Minden, Canada (To the map)

    Beautiful 3 Bdrm + Bunkie Waterfront Near Gull Lake is located in a beach area of Minden and offers free Wi Fi in the rooms. It consists of 4 bedrooms, 1 bathroom, and an equipped kitchenette area.

    To the hotel

    price for 1 night
    Book Now From US$ 166
  • Stunning Modern Container Home On Golden Lake

    From US$ 194

    67 Great Heron Lane, Killaloe Station, Canada (To the map)

    The 1-bedroom Stunning Modern Container Home On Golden Lake is nearly a 10-minute drive from Golden Lake. The villa has 1 bedrooms and 1 bathrooms for the guests' convenience.

    To the hotel

    price for 1 night
    Book Now From US$ 194
  • Olana Bed And Breakfast

    From US$ 67

    229 Labrador Sual Road; Barangay Laois, Labrador, Pangasinan, Labrador, Philippines (To the map)

    Featuring views of the garden, Olana Bed And Breakfast Labrador is set in a touristic area, merely a 10-minute walk from Covelandia. This 2-star bed & breakfast also offers guests Wi-Fi in the rooms.

    To the hotel

    price for 1 night
    Book Now From US$ 67
  • Gorgeous Studio Condo In Blue Mountains Sleeps 4

    796468 Grey County Rd 19, Blue Mountains, Canada (To the map)

    To the hotel

    Book Now
  • Victoria Harbour Cottages

    From US$ 170

    74 Bourgeois Beach Rd., Victoria Harbour, Canada (To the map)

    Victoria Harbour Cottages is situated approximately 15 minutes’ drive from Midland Murals and offers accommodation with a free car park and a car park. At this venue free parking is available on site.

    To the hotel

    price for 1 night
    Book Now From US$ 170
  • Parkside Flat #5 - Seacliff Beach Suites

    From US$ 105

    37 Seacliff Drive West, Leamington, Canada (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 105
  • 23Maple

    From US$ 132

    23 Maple Avenue, Haliburton, Canada (To the map)

    23Maple Bed & Breakfast Haliburton is set only 5 minutes' walk from Head Lake and just 5 minutes' walk from Algonquin Provincial Park.

    To the hotel

    price for 1 night
    Book Now From US$ 132
  • Riverfront Cottage Sauna Canoe Included Kids Playroom Nature Escape

    From US$ 361

    17 Sunnidale Road, Wasaga Beach, Canada (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 361
  • Executive Town Home-Mountain View-Historic Snowbridge Village, Walking Distance To The Resort

    From US$ 297

    171 Snowbridge Way, Unit 26, Collingwood, Canada (To the map)

    The venue offers accommodation in Collingwood, 1.2 km from Plunge Aquatic Centre and 3 km from Northwinds Beach. This accommodation includes television with satellite channels, a patio, tea and…

    To the hotel

    price for 1 night
    Book Now From US$ 297
  • Main Beach River Retreat - Wasaga Beach 1 - Main Strip - 93 Mosley St

    From US$ 352

    93 Mosley Street, Wasaga Beach, Canada (To the map)

    Staying at the 93 m² Main Beach River Retreat - Wasaga Beach 1 - Main Strip - 93 Mosley St apartment, guests can relax on a patio within a 10-minute walk of Wasaga Beach Area #1. At this 1-bedroom…

    To the hotel

    price for 1 night
    Book Now From US$ 352
  • Beautiful Mountain Studio In The Blue Mountains

    From US$ 81

    796468 Grey County Road 19 - Mountain Springs Resort, Unit 504, Blue Mountains, Canada (To the map)

    Beautiful Mountain Studio In The Blue Mountains apartment is sited in Blue Mountain Ski district and features tennis courts, a community pool and an outdoor pool area, while laundry, dry cleaning and…

    To the hotel

    price for 1 night
    Book Now From US$ 81
  • At The Farmhouse - New Frontiers Retreat

    From US$ 82

    10545 Ontario 60, Eganville, Canada (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 82
  • N' This On The Bay -Vacation Suite

    From US$ 218

    123 Wilson Drive, Wiarton, Canada (To the map)

    The 2-star N' This On The Bay By Elevate Rooms is situated 2.2 km from Wiarton Marina. This venue offers airport transfer service and housekeeping service as well as free Wi-Fi in public areas.

    To the hotel

    price for 1 night
    Book Now From US$ 218
  • Downtown Condo

    From US$ 468

    209 Fort York Boulevard, Toronto, Canada (To the map)

    Located in Toronto, the 65 m² Skyside Apartment apartment is 5 km from Billy Bishop Toronto City airport.

    To the hotel

    price for 1 night
    Book Now From US$ 468
  • Magnolia Moon Cottage At East Lake Shores

    From US$ 244

    37 Butternut Lane, Cherry Valley, Canada (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 244
  • Stunning Stayz Luxury 2 King Suite At Friday Harbour Resort Marina Walk & Parking

    333 Sea Ray Avenue, Innisfil, Canada (To the map)

    The 74 m² Stunning Stayz Beach Marina Resort Lake Simcoe Innisfil apartment is around a 10-minute drive from St. Thomas' Anglican Church.

    To the hotel

    Book Now
  • Lakeside Maison

    4586 Prince Edward County Rd 1, Hillier, Canada (To the map)

    To the hotel

    Book Now
  • Entire Waterfront Cottage In Carrying Place

    From US$ 300

    Twelve O'Clock Point Road 154, Carrying Place, Canada (To the map)

    Located in Carrying Place, 3-bedroom Entire Waterfront Cottage In Carrying Place measures 80 m² and can accommodate 8 guests. Trent Port Marina is 4.4 km from the property.

    To the hotel

    price for 1 night
    Book Now From US$ 300
  • "Paddle" At Hills Meaford, Penthouse 3Rd Floor Suite W Deck & Balcony

    From US$ 131

    16 Berry Street, Unit 4, Meaford, Canada (To the map)

    The 1-room Hills - 4 Rental Suites In 1 - Downtown Meaford apartment is also located 700 metres of Fred Raper Park.

    To the hotel

    price for 1 night
    Book Now From US$ 131
  • Peaceful Lakeside Cottage Great For A Staycation.

    From US$ 236

    1040 Lake Of Bays Lane, Dwight, Canada (To the map)

    To the hotel

    price for 1 night
    Book Now From US$ 236